Asiatic lilies showcase beautiful, large flowers, approximately 4-6 inches over the 2-5 feet tall stems. Typically, these flowers don’t have fragrance and hang downwards or face outwards. They come in a range of colors that include white, red, pink, orange, and yellow.

WebNov 30, 2024 · Iris Domestica, also called the leopard lily is an herbaceous perennial native to India, China, and Russia. They grow in hardy zones of 5-10 and are 2-3 feet tall and 9-24 inches wide. Leopard lily is a species of Iris.
